Uses of Class
org.apache.sysds.runtime.compress.CompressionSettings
-
-
Uses of CompressionSettings in org.apache.sysds.runtime.compress
Methods in org.apache.sysds.runtime.compress that return CompressionSettings Modifier and Type Method Description CompressionSettings
CompressionSettingsBuilder. create()
Create the CompressionSettings object to use in the compression.Methods in org.apache.sysds.runtime.compress with parameters of type CompressionSettings Modifier and Type Method Description CompressionSettingsBuilder
CompressionSettingsBuilder. copySettings(CompressionSettings that)
Copy the settings from another CompressionSettings Builder, modifies this, not that. -
Uses of CompressionSettings in org.apache.sysds.runtime.compress.cocode
Methods in org.apache.sysds.runtime.compress.cocode with parameters of type CompressionSettings Modifier and Type Method Description static CompressedSizeInfo
CoCoderFactory. findCoCodesByPartitioning(CompressedSizeEstimator est, CompressedSizeInfo colInfos, int k, ACostEstimate costEstimator, CompressionSettings cs)
Main entry point of CoCode. -
Uses of CompressionSettings in org.apache.sysds.runtime.compress.colgroup
Methods in org.apache.sysds.runtime.compress.colgroup with parameters of type CompressionSettings Modifier and Type Method Description static List<AColGroup>
ColGroupFactory. compressColGroups(MatrixBlock in, CompressedSizeInfo csi, CompressionSettings cs, int k)
The actual compression method, that handles the logic of compressing multiple columns together.static List<AColGroup>
ColGroupFactory. compressColGroups(MatrixBlock in, CompressedSizeInfo csi, CompressionSettings cs, ACostEstimate ce, int k)
-
Uses of CompressionSettings in org.apache.sysds.runtime.compress.cost
Methods in org.apache.sysds.runtime.compress.cost with parameters of type CompressionSettings Modifier and Type Method Description static ACostEstimate
CostEstimatorFactory. create(CompressionSettings cs, CostEstimatorBuilder costBuilder, int nRows, int nCols, double sparsity)
Constructors in org.apache.sysds.runtime.compress.cost with parameters of type CompressionSettings Constructor Description DistinctCostEstimator(int nRows, CompressionSettings cs, double sparsity)
-
Uses of CompressionSettings in org.apache.sysds.runtime.compress.estim
Methods in org.apache.sysds.runtime.compress.estim with parameters of type CompressionSettings Modifier and Type Method Description static CompressedSizeEstimator
CompressedSizeEstimatorFactory. createEstimator(MatrixBlock data, CompressionSettings cs, int k)
Create an estimator for the input data with the given settings and parallelization degree.static CompressedSizeEstimator
CompressedSizeEstimatorFactory. createEstimator(MatrixBlock data, CompressionSettings cs, int sampleSize, int k)
Create an estimator for the input data with the given settings and parallelization degree.AColGroup.CompressionType
CompressedSizeInfoColGroup. getBestCompressionType(CompressionSettings cs)
Constructors in org.apache.sysds.runtime.compress.estim with parameters of type CompressionSettings Constructor Description CompressedSizeEstimatorExact(MatrixBlock data, CompressionSettings compSettings)
CompressedSizeEstimatorSample(MatrixBlock data, CompressionSettings cs, int sampleSize, int k)
CompressedSizeEstimatorSample, samples from the input data and estimates the size of the compressed matrix.
-